CapCut vs Splice for Instagram Reels on iPhone
CapCut is another popular option, as it provides cross-platform capabilities and a range of templates. However, Splice excels in its streamlined workflow for mobile users. Users can directly shoot, edit, and export their videos to Instagram, making it the more practical choice for efficient editing. CapCut also offers editing features but may require additional setup and familiarity with templates that don't always align with the straightforward needs of social content creators.
Is InShot a Viable Alternative for Instagram Reels Editing on iPhone?
InShot offers a robust video editing experience, including filters and sound effects, making it appealing for creators seeking enhanced visual aesthetics. Nevertheless, Splice outperforms InShot in terms of user-friendliness and direct export capabilities to Instagram. For those with specific photo editing needs, InShot integrates photo editing features, but the primary focus remains on video editing workflows. Thus, if your main goal is quick and easy video creation, Splice is still the better choice.

Pricing and Value Comparison
While Splice can be downloaded for free, advanced features might require in-app purchases. However, creators can start editing without payment, making it accessible for anyone looking to dive into video editing. In comparison, CapCut has also shifted towards a subscription model with premium features, which may not be visible until after a download. Such clarity in Splice’s pricing structure aids creators in determining whether to upgrade based on their needs.
